Sale by sample
15 Sale by sample.
1
A contract of sale is a contract for sale by sample where there is an express or implied term to that effect in the contract.
2
In the case of a contract for sale by sample there is an implied condition—
a
that the bulk will correspond with the sample in quality;
b
that the buyer will have a reasonable opportunity of comparing the bulk with the sample;
c
that the goods will be free from any defect, rendering them unmerchantable, which would not be apparent on reasonable examination of the sample.
3
In subsection (2)(c) above “unmerchantable” is to be construed in accordance with section 14(6) above.
4
Paragraph 7 of Schedule 1 below applies in relation to a contract made before 18 May 1973.
